Output 577268918dc91938261ade9ed36384067f90fcfa82796ce7089a785e20138035:1

value
34243296
script pubkey
OP_0 OP_PUSHBYTES_20 dcf3edbfbc9cc3800e1075e9217e3a57d04ad070
address
ltc1qmne7m0aunnpcqrsswh5jzl362lgy45rsd8y2np
transaction
577268918dc91938261ade9ed36384067f90fcfa82796ce7089a785e20138035
spent
true